fixes for ClockService::clock_type -> RestrictedInt change introduced by last commit
[senf.git] / senf / Scheduler / ClockService.test.cc
index 72b3a31..c6e633d 100644 (file)
@@ -61,7 +61,7 @@ namespace {
 
 SENF_AUTO_UNIT_TEST(clockService)
 {
-    BOOST_CHECK( senf::ClockService::abstime(0).is_not_a_date_time());
+    BOOST_CHECK( senf::ClockService::abstime(senf::ClockService::clock_type(0)).is_not_a_date_time());
 
     char const * enabled (getenv("SENF_TIMING_CRITICAL_TESTS"));
     BOOST_WARN_MESSAGE(enabled, "Set SENF_TIMING_CRITICAL_TESTS to not skip timing critical tests");
@@ -107,6 +107,8 @@ SENF_AUTO_UNIT_TEST(clockService)
                                (t1 + senf::ClockService::milliseconds(200))
                                (senf::ClockService::now())
                                (senf::ClockService::milliseconds(100)) );
+
+    BOOST_CHECK_EQUAL( senf::ClockService::seconds(1),  senf::ClockService::milliseconds(1000) );
 }
 
 //-/////////////////////////////////////////////////////////////////////////////////////////////////